At Webflow, our mission is to bring development superpowers to everyone. Webflow is the leading visual development platform for building powerful websites without writing code. By combining modern web development technologies into one platform, Webflow enables people to build websites visually, saving engineering time, while clean code seamlessly generates in the background. From independent designers and creative agencies to Fortune 500 companies, millions worldwide use Webflow to be more nimble, creative, and collaborative. The specific base pay within the range will be determined by the candidate's geographic location, job-related experience, knowledge, qualifications, and skills.Reporting to the Sr. Director, EducationAs a Certification Manager for Customer and Partner Certifications, you will play a pivotal role in ensuring that our customers and partners meet the necessary standards and qualifications required to effectively engage with our products and services. You will be responsible for overseeing the certification development process, managing the certification program, and providing support to customers and partners throughout their certification journey.As a Certifications Program Manager, you'll: Develop and implement strategies for customer and partner certification programs.Oversee the entire certification process, from the initial job task analysis to blueprint, item writing, analysis, and exam publishing and delivery. Establish certification requirements, guidelines, and procedures in alignment with organizational objectives, as well as ensuring certifications are valid and legally defensible. Work closely with stakeholders, subject-matter experts, curriculum designers, and instructors to ensure alignment with job roles and certification requirements.Develop and implement robust processes to accurately measure certification content quality, using industry standard psychometrics.Continuously optimize certification processes to enhance candidate satisfaction and address challenges promptly.Use data-driven insights to drive continuous improvement in the certification process.Collaborate on external certification and badging vendors including RFPs, SOWs, budget, and onboarding.In addition to the responsibilities outlined above, at Webflow we will support you in identifying where your interests and development opportunities lie and we'll help you incorporate them into your role.About you You'll thrive as a Certification Program Manager if you have:Proven experience in certification program management, instructional design, or project management, preferably customer or partner-facing.Understanding of certification processes, standards, and compliance requirements.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to interact effectively with diverse stakeholders.Detail-oriented with strong organizational and project management abilities.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.Demonstrated ability to deliver results on time and within budgetOur Core Behaviors:Obsess over customer experience.We deeply understandwhatwe're building andwhowe're building for and serving.
